Imatinib can lead to long recurrence free survival in patients diagnosed with gastrointestinal stromal tumors (GIST); however side effects can significantly hinder quality of life for our patients. This study will use therapeutic drug monitoring to improve quality of life and symptoms and assess how many patients maintain therapeutic levels. Free drug levels and pharmokinetics of imatinib will also be monitored.

Quality of Life will be assessed using the EORTC Core Quality of Life questionnaire (EORTC QLQ-C30). The EORTC QLQ-C30 is designed to measure cancer patients' physical, psychological and social functions. It incorporates five functional scales, three symptom scales, a global health status, financial impact, and single items assessing additional symptoms. All scales and single-item measures are transformed so that scores range from 0-100; higher scores represent a higher response level.
